Recent Findings:
Eugenol is a yellow, oily liquid commonly found in cloves and nutmeg.
Clove oil consists of 85-92% eugenol and "exhibits broad antimicrobial activities against both Gram-positive, Gram-negative and acid-fact bacteria" and is also partially anti-fungal. [2] [3] Eugenol can also be used as a platelet inhibitor to prevent blood clots, it is anti-inflammatory and may be combined with zinc oxide for use in local dental anesthesia. [2] Overall, eugenol is purported to be a panacea with anti-carcinogenic, anti-allergic, anti-mutagenic, anti-viral, antioxidant and antitumoral activities. [3]
Cloves (Eugenia caryophyllata) is where Eugenol obtains its name from. [4] It has traditionally been used in folk medicine as an antiseptic and analgesic, particularly in dental care. [4] In an experiment conducted on Swiss mice and Wistar rats, "eugenol exhibited significant antinociceptive (anti-pain) activity against chemical stimuli (acetic acid tests), but not against thermal stimuli, suggesting that eugenol predominantly inhibits the peripheral pain mechanism.". [4] [5] Oral administration of up to 50 mg/kg is sufficient to have an effect compared to the control and 400 mg/kg will produce an anti-inflammatory effect similar to indomethacin and celecoxib. [4] Eugenol has the potential to be developed into a prostaglandin E2 inhibitor or COX-2 inhibitor [6], as well as an interleukin cytokine (IL-1, IL-2, IL-12) inhibitor and tumor necrosis factor (TNFα) inhibitor. [3] [7] The downregulation of COX-2 by eugenol is effective enough to prevent and reduce thioacetamide-induced hepatic injury in Winstar rats. [8] These are significant results given the much lower toxicity of eugenol in comparison to designed drugs.
Eugenol is also classed as a dietary antioxidant which is able to reverse and restore cardiac hypertrophy induced in Winstar rats. [9] The mechanism of action is hypothesized to be through the inhibition of calcineurin. [9] Eugenol is anti-fungal due to its inhibition of lipid peroxidation [10], and anti-viral due to its inhibition of viral replication, particularly in various herpes simplex virus strains. [11]
EU CosIng Annex III Restriction Information:
Regulation:
(EC) No 1223/2009
Regulated By:
2003/15/EC
Annex/Ref#:
III/71
Other:
The presence of the substance must be indicated in the list of ingredients referred to in Article 19(1)g when its concentration exceeds:
- 0.001% in leave-on products
- 0.01% in rinse-off products

Safety and Hazards (UN GHS):

1. Harmful if swallowed (H302)
2. Causes skin irritation (H315)
3. May cause an allergic skin reaction (H317)
4. Causes serious eye irritation (H319)
5. Harmful to aquatic life (H402)
6. Harmful to aquatic life with long lasting effects (H412)
